Study Summary
The purpose of this study is to evaluate goblet cell degranulation following acute use of the Intranasal Tear Neurostimulator in participants with dry eye.
Primary Outcome
Mean change from Screening to Application Visit in ratio of goblet cell degranulation post-intranasal use of the Intranasal Tear Neurostimulator (ITN) at the Application visit compared to without use of the ITN at the Screening visit
Interventions
- DEVICE Intranasal Tear Neurostimulator (ITN) [TrueTear®]
